Koco Bell is a Korean restaurant that offers a variety of delicious and fresh dishes, including favorites like potstickers, toast (griddled sandwich), bulgogi bibimbap, kimchi, corndogs, sweet pancakes, and tteokbokki (chewy rice cakes in a red broth with cheese). Customers have praised the affordable prices and friendly staff, highlighting the kindness of the owners and their helpful recommendations. The restaurant is known for its high-quality ingredients and authentic Korean flavors. While the menu is currently smaller, there are plans for a full bakery section and a convenience store section in the future. The limited seating and parking can be a downside, as the location is small and has folding chairs that are not very comfortable. However, Koco Bell remains a great choice for a quick and tasty Korean lunch or dinner, with many customers excited to return often for dishes like kimbap, bibimbap, and tteokbokki.
